- Bryant HardingApr 16, 2025 · a year agoThe SEC plays a crucial role in regulating cryptocurrencies like Ethereum. As a government agency, the SEC aims to protect investors and maintain fair and efficient markets. To achieve this, the SEC has implemented various regulations and guidelines for the cryptocurrency market. For example, the SEC requires companies that offer and sell digital assets, including cryptocurrencies, to register their offerings or qualify for an exemption from registration. Additionally, the SEC enforces securities laws to prevent fraud and manipulation in the cryptocurrency market. It also provides guidance on how existing securities laws apply to digital assets. These regulations and guidelines help ensure transparency and investor protection in the cryptocurrency space.
